Gratuity: A Token of Appreciation
Think of gratuity as a token of appreciation from your employer, a gesture of gratitude for your loyalty and contributions over the years. It's a one-time payment typically calculated based on your monthly salary and the duration of your service (years with the company).
Who Qualifies for This Reward?
Eligibility criteria for this reward can vary depending on your location. Some countries have laws mandating gratuity for companies exceeding a certain size. There might also be specific service duration requirements you need to meet to qualify.
Gratuity Calculators: Your User-Friendly Guide
These online tools are your secret weapon for navigating the complexities of gratuity calculations. They translate the complex formulas into user-friendly interfaces, typically requiring you to input just a few details:
Your last drawn monthly salary (including Dearness Allowance if applicable) Your total years of service Whether your employer is covered under specific gratuity laws (if applicable in your region) Once you provide this information, the calculator becomes your decoder, using the relevant formula to estimate your potential gratuity payout.

Informed Decisions: Knowing your estimated gratuity allows you to factor it into your financial plans for a smooth transition. A Gentle Reminder
Estimates Aren't Guarantees: Keep in mind that gratuity calculators provide an estimated figure. Always confirm the final amount with your employer's gratuity calculator HR department as company policies or specific circumstances may influence the final number. Location Matters: Gratuity laws differ by region. Ensure you're using a calculator that adheres to the regulations in your area.
